Skip to content

Bwiki++ by xiaofeitm233

Details

Authorxiaofeitm233

Licensemit

Categorybilibili

Created

Updated

Size18 kB

Statistics

Learn how we calculate statistics in the FAQ.

Failed to fetch stats.

Description

Bwiki++ | 哔哩哔哩百科美化

Notes

Source code

Source code has over 10K characters, so we truncated it. You can inspect the full source code on install link.
/* ==UserStyle==
@name			Bwiki++
@namespace		bwiki-plus-plus
@version		1.14+20240530
@description		Bwiki++
@author			飞小RAN <xiaofeiTM233@vip.qq.com> (https://hitfun.top)
@homepageURL		https://github.com/xiaofeiTM233/biligame-wiki-plus-plus
@supportURL		https://github.com/xiaofeiTM233/biligame-wiki-plus-plus/issues
@license		MIT

auto
@advanced dropdown IMG_SZ "图片缩放方式" {
	AUTO "【默认】默认" <<<EOT
	EOT;

	PIXELATED "邻近(对像素友好)" <<<EOT
		img {
			image-rendering: pixelated!important;
		}
	EOT;
}
@advanced dropdown EDIT_FONTS "编辑器字体" {
	MONOSPACE "【默认】monospace" <<<EOT
		pre.CodeMirror-line,
		.wikiEditor-ui .ace_editor {
			font-family: monospace,monospace!important;
			font-size: 13px!important;
		}
	EOT;

	CONSOLAS "【舒适】consolas" <<<EOT
		pre.CodeMirror-line,
		.wikiEditor-ui .ace_editor {
			font-family: consolas!important;
			font-size: 14px!important;
		}
	EOT;
}
@advanced dropdown IPE "IPE“快速编辑”" {
	TEXT "文字" <<<EOT
	EOT;

	ICON "图标" <<<EOT
		.in-page-edit-article-link-group:before,
		.in-page-edit-article-link-group:after{
			content: ''!important;
			font-weight: normal!important;
		}
		.in-page-edit-article-link {
			font-size: 0!important;
			font-weight: 400!important;
			text-decoration: none!important;
		}
		.in-page-edit-article-link:hover:before{
			color: #23527c;
			text-decoration: underline!important;
		}
		.in-page-edit-article-link:before {
			color: #36b;
			content: '「↺」'!important;
			font-size: 15px!important;
		}
	EOT;
}
==/UserStyle== */
@-moz-document url-prefix("https://wiki.biligame.com"),
url-prefix("https://searchwiki.biligame.com") {
	/*全局修改*/
	/*顶栏修改*/
	.menu-wrap .wiki-menu-li-1 .wiki-menu-ul-2 .wiki-menu-li-2 {
		background: transparent;
		text-align: left;
		text-indent: 12px;
		height: 36px;
		line-height: 36px;
	}
	.menu-wrap .wiki-menu-li-1.title_active a,
	.menu-wrap .wiki-menu-li-1 .wiki-menu-ul-2 .wiki-menu-li-2,
	.menu-wrap .wiki-menu-li-1 .wiki-menu-ul-2 .wiki-menu-li-2 .wiki-menu-ul-3 .wiki-menu-li-3,
	.wiki-hoverbox .wiki-hoverbox-inner .wiki-menu-li-3 {
		color: #fff;
	}
	.menu-wrap .wiki-menu-li-1 .wiki-menu-ul-2 .wiki-menu-li-2.li_active a,
	.menu-wrap .wiki-menu-li-1 .wiki-menu-ul-2 .wiki-menu-li-2:hover a,
	.wiki-hoverbox .wiki-hoverbox-inner .wiki-menu-li-3:hover a {
		color: #fff;
		text-decoration-line: none;
	}
	.vectorMenu li a:hover,
	.menu-wrap .wiki-menu-li-1 .wiki-menu-ul-2 .wiki-menu-li-2.li_active,
	.wiki-hoverbox .wiki-hoverbox-inner .wiki-menu-li-3:hover {
		background-color: rgb(25, 95, 128);
	}
	.vectorMenu .menu,
	.menu-wrap .wiki-menu-li-1 .wiki-menu-ul-2,
	/*.wiki-hoverbox .wiki-hoverbox-inner .wiki-menu-li-3,*/
	.menu-wrap .wiki-menu-li-1.title_active,
	.wiki-hoverbox .wiki-hoverbox-inner,
	.wiki-hoverbox .wiki-hoverbox-inner::-webkit-scrollbar-track {
		background-color: #111219d9;
	}
	.wiki-hoverbox .wiki-hoverbox-inner .wiki-menu-li-3 {
		background-color: transparent;
	}
	.vectorMenu li a,
	.vectorMenu li a:hover,
	.wiki-hoverbox .wiki-hoverbox-inner .wiki-menu-li-3 {
		color: rgb(255 255 255 / 85%);
		height: 36px;
		line-height: 36px;
	}
	.menu-wrap .wiki-menu-li-1 {
		border-radius: 0;
		background: #fff0;
	}
	.wiki-hoverbox .wiki-hoverbox-inner {
		overflow-y: hidden;
		overflow-x: hidden;
		margin-left: 24px;
		border-left: 0;
	}
	/*不知道为什么sbwiki后端写了两个hoverbox只修一个吧*/
	body > .wiki-hoverbox .wiki-hoverbox-inner .wiki-menu-li-3 {
		display: block;
	}
	/*显示页面分类*/
	body .catlinks {
		border-radius: 14px;
		display: block!important;
		border: 1px solid #0077ff;
	}
	/*审核提示修改*/
	.usermessage,
	.warningbox {
		border-radius: 14px;
		border: 1px solid #fc2;
	}
	.usermessage a {
		margin-left: 0.5em;
		color: #36b!important;
	}
	/*评论框修改*/
	.comment-body textarea,
	.comment-submit {
		border-radius: 14px;
		background: #f8f9fa;
	}
	.comment-toolbar {
		background: none;
	}
	.comment-submit {
		background: #00a1d6;
		color: #fff;
		text-shadow: none;
		font-weight: normal;
		font-size: 114.514%
	}
	.comments-title {
		font-size: 114.514%
	}
	/*不建议使用可视化编辑器*/
	.oo-ui-messageDialog-actions-horizontal > span:nth-child(1) span.oo-ui-labelElement-label {
		font-weight: normal;
	}
	.oo-ui-messageDialog-actions-horizontal > span:nth-child(1) span.oo-ui-labelElement-label:after {
		content: "(不建议)";
		color: red;
		font-weight: bold;
	}
	/*最近更改页顶首增加高度*/
	.page-特殊_最近更改 .mw-rcfilters-ui-changesListWrapperWidget {
		margin-top: 2em;
	}
	#toc {
		width: auto;
	}
	/*最近更改*/
	.mw-changeslist table.mw-changeslist-line:hover {
		background-color: #66f66866
	}
	a.mw-userlink {
		color: #2a4b8d!important;
	}
	a.mw-userlink:active {
		color: #faa700!important;
	}
	a.mw-userlink:visited {
		color: #795cb2!important;
	}
	a.mw-userlink.new {
		color: #a55858!important;
	}
	/*红链后置提示*/
	.mw-parser-output a.new:after {
		content: "\f127";
		font: normal normal normal 14px/1 FontAwesome;
		zoom: 0.6;
		padding-left: 3px;
		vertical-align: 6px;
		color: #f00
	}
	.mw-parser-output a.new:hover:after {
		vertical-align: 5px
	}
	/*看板娘*/
	.animechara,
	/*关于本站*/
	.about-site,
	/*全站通知*/
	#siteNotice,
	/*隐藏首页标题*/
	.page-首页 #firstHeading,
	.page-首页 .firstHeading,
	.page-首页 #biliContributors,
	.page-首页 .biliContributors,
	.page-首页 #firstHeadingTools,
	.page-首页 .firstHeadingTools,
	/*右下角工具栏*/
	#menur,
	/*b站顶底栏*/
	body > div.visible-md-block.visible-lg-block:nth-child(1),
	.bili-game-header-nav,
	.bili-game-header-nav-bar,
	.bui-sns-info.hidden-xs,
	.footer-public,
	/*SmartClick*/
	#alert-area,
	/*移除可视化编辑按钮*/
	#ca-ve-edit,
	.mw-editsection .mw-editsection-visualeditor,
	.mw-editsection .mw-editsection-divider,
	/*右上角帮助*/
	.mw-indicators,
	/*最近更改筛选器及缩写列表*/
	.client-js .mw-rcfilters-head,
	.mw-changeslist-legend,
	/*预览颜色*/
	#preview-color {
		display: none!important
	}
	/*隐藏表格不可排序时的排序按钮*/
	.client-js .sortable:not(.jquery-tablesorter) > * > tr:first-child > th:not(.unsortable),
	/*隐藏表格未排序时的排序按钮*/
	.jquery-tablesorter th.headerSort {
		background-image: url(none);
		padding-right: 0;
		padding-left: 0;
	}
	/*编辑器位置矫正*/
	.wikiEditor-ui {
		padding-top: 1.14514em;
	}
	/*IPE*/
	.in-page-edit .ssi-topIcons .ssi-closeIcon {
		padding: 0!important;
	}
	/*[[IPE]]*/
	/*编辑器字体*/
	/*[[EDIT_FONTS]]*/
}
@-moz-document url-prefix("https://wiki.biligame.com/gt/"),
url-prefix("https://searchwiki.biligame.com/gt/") {
	/*特别修改~~坎公骑冠剑wiki*/
	/*去除飞行小公主*/
	.FLY,
	.FLY.rX,
	.FLY.rY,
	.FLY.rZ {
		display: none!important
	}
	/*白色透明顶栏*/
	.wiki-header .wiki-nav {
		border-top: 1px solid #000;
		margin-left: auto;
		border-radius: 15px;
		margin-right: auto;
		background: #ffffff69;
		border: 0px solid #ffffff4a;
	}
	.wiki-header .wiki-nav-celling {
		background: rgba(245, 245, 245, 0.9);
	}
	.wiki-header .wiki-nav-celling .celling-box {
		border-bottom: 1px solid #0000;
	}
	.menu-wrap .wiki-menu-li-1 > a,
	.vectorMenu h3 span {
		color: rgba(0, 0, 0, .85);
	}
	/*面包屑模板显示页面时间*/
	.bread-time,
	/*编辑摘要展示更多内容*/
	.mw-summary-preset-item,
	/*文章来源展示*/
	.word-from {
		display: initial!important;
	}
}
@-moz-document url-prefix("https://wiki.biligame.com/arknights/"),
url-prefix("https://searchwiki.biligame.com/arknights/") {
	/*特别修改~~明日方舟wiki*/
	/*明日方舟bwiki这破东西谁都救不了*/
	/*顶部白底变透明*/
	.wiki-header {
		background: #fff0;
	}
}
@-moz-document url-prefix("https://wiki.biligame.com/syyjsn/"),
url-prefix("https://searchwiki.biligame.com/syyjsn/") {
	/*特别修改~~明日方舟wiki*/
	.mw-rcfilters-ui-changesListWrapperWidget {
		display: block!important;
	}
}
@-moz-document url-prefix("https://wiki.biligame.com"),
url-prefix("https://searchwiki.biligame.com"),
url-prefix("https://i0.hdslb.com/bfs/article") {
	/*图片修改*/
	/*[[IMG_SZ]]*/
	/*编辑器高亮*/
	/*取自旧版本CodeMirror*/
	.mediawiki .mw-editfont-monospace .CodeMirror,
	.mediawiki .mw-editfont-sans-serif .CodeMirror,
	.mediawiki .mw-editfont-serif .CodeMirror {
		font-family: inherit
	}
	.mediawiki .wikiEditor-ui .CodeMirror {
		line-height: 1.5em;
		padding: 0.1em;
		clear: both
	}
	.mediawiki .wikiEditor-ui .CodeMirror pre,
	.mediawiki .wikiEditor-ui .CodeMirror .CodeMirror-lines {
		padding: 0
	}
	.mediawiki .wikiEditor-ui-toolbar {
		z-index: 7
	}
	.mediawiki .cm-mw-pagename {
		text-decoration: underline
	}
	.mediawiki .cm-mw-matching {
		background-color: #ffd700
	}
	.mediawiki .cm-mw-skipformatting {
		background-color: #adf
	}
	.mediawiki .cm-mw-list {
		color: #08f;
		font-weight: bold
	}
	.mediawiki .cm-mw-doubleUnderscore,
	.mediawiki .cm-mw-signature,
	.mediawiki .cm-mw-hr {
		color: #08f;
		font-weight: bold;
		background-color: #eee
	}
	.mediawiki .cm-mw-indenting {
		color: #08f;
		font-weight: bold
	}
	.mediawiki .cm-mw-mnemonic {
		color: #290
	}
	.mediawiki .cm-mw-comment {
		color: #84a0a0;
		font-weight: normal
	}
	.mediawiki .cm-mw-apostrophes-bold,
	.mediawiki .cm-mw-apostrophes-italic {
		color: #08f
	}
	.mediawiki pre.CodeMirror-line.cm-mw-section-1,
	pre.CodeMirror-line-like.cm-mw-section-1 {
		font-size: 1.8em;
		line-height: 1.2em
	}
	.mediawiki pre.CodeMirror-line.cm-mw-section-2,
	pre.CodeMirror-line-like.cm-mw-section-2 {
		font-size: 1.5em;
		line-height: 1.2em
	}
	.mediawiki pre.CodeMirror-line.cm-mw-section-3,
	pre.CodeMirror-line-like.cm-mw-section-3 {
		font-weight: bold
	}
	.mediawiki pre.CodeMirror-line.cm-mw-section-4,
	pre.CodeMirror-line-like.cm-mw-section-4 {
		font-weight: bold
	}
	.mediawiki pre.CodeMirror-line.cm-mw-section-5,
	pre.CodeMirror-line-like.cm-mw-section-5 {
		font-weight: bold
	}
	.mediawiki pre.CodeMirror-line.cm-mw-section-6,
	pre.CodeMirror-line-like.cm-mw-section-6 {
		font-weight: bold
	}
	.mediawiki .cm-mw-section-header {
		color: #08f;
		font-weight: normal
	}
	.mediawiki .cm-mw-template {
		color: #80c;
		font-weight: normal
	}
	.mediawiki .cm-mw-template-name {
		color: #80c;
		font-weight: bold
	}
	.mediawiki .cm-mw-template-name-mnemonic {
		font-weight: normal
	}
	.mediawiki .cm-mw-template-argument-name {
		color: #80c;
		font-weight: bold
	}
	.mediawiki .cm-mw-template-delimiter {
		color: #80c;
		font-weight: bold
	}
	.mediawiki .cm-mw-template-bracket {
		color: #80c;
		font-weight: bold
	}
	.mediawiki .cm-mw-templatevariable {
		color: #f5...

Reviews

No reviews yet.